Activities & Mission

The objects of the Highgate Choral Society are the advancement of the art and culture of music by the presentation of concerts and other ancillary activities.We generally give 4 classical choral concerts each year in November, March and July at All Hallow's Church, NW3, and one in March and a Family Carol Concert at St Michael's Church, Highgate in December.
